The Bomag Asphalt Paver series from Bomag includes the BF815. The engine delivers 86.2 hp (63.4 kW). The tank holds 95 litres. The hydraulic tank holds 132.1 litres. The cooling system holds 13.2 litres. The engine fitted is the 4B 3,3 T. The Bomag Asphalt Paver series covers 12 models. Rated output within it ranges from 81.2 to 263.6 hp; the BF815 sits at the bottom of that range with 86.2 hp. Its immediate neighbours are the 815-2 below it with 81.2 hp and the CR352L above it with 162.2 hp. 291 Bomag models across 8 series are on record. What to check before buying

  • Check the hour meter against the service records — a replaced instrument is the most common gap.
  • Compare the data plate and chassis number with the papers.
  • Ask about parts availability for this build year — the running costs hang on it.

A general list for this type of machine — no substitute for an inspection or an appraiser.
